Apple Maps
Search
Guides
Directions
Have a Business on Maps?
Manage Your Business
Shanwowo Farm House
Shanwowo Farm House
山窝窝农家院
Agritainment ·
Feixian, Linyi, Shandong
Directions
Call
Similar Places Nearby
More
Teapot Farm House
Feixian Jinniu Mountain Villa
Dongmeng Zhen River Bank Farm House
Matou Yawen Lvkangyang Resort
Tingsong Pavilion Happy Farmhouse
Yuxiang Mountain Villa
Details
Hours
Every Day
9:00
AM
-
9:00
PM
Closed Now
Phone
+86 150 6497 0729
Address
Dongmeng Zhen Beiliujia Zhuang Cunque Jiamen, Feixian
Linyi
Shandong China
More on
Amap